I agree with other posters - very nice, relaxing environment and food we had was great!! I had the ruben, and hands down the best one I've ever eaten. Nice and crispy on the outside, not too much meat or sauerkraut to overfill it or make it soggy, and great flavor!

I think we had ADRs for lunch, but I'll tell you that we ate there mid-week, and probably early (around 11:30) and the place was only about 1/3 full even by the time we left. I think for now this is a somewhat hidden lunch-time treasure that you should be able to pop in on unplanned if you are going in a less busy time.
